This is what Hip Hop geeks dream about… especially UK ones! For the uninitiated, Repo136 runs one of the most popular Old School UK Hip Hop sites around, Ageing B Boys Unite . We started chatting about 2 years ago and found we had a lot in common. A few months back, just before Christmas we were going to record a podcast but real life got in the way, so here we are with a full on interview to see what makes up the Repo man. Some dope music and extremely in depth chat about the old days of life in Hip Hop in the UK.
So, join us for (what should have been but ended up being 2 1/2 hours) 2 hours ( *ahem) of old school UK Hip Hop banter with the man behind the early 90s rap fanzine “Juice”. Enjoy!
